About the role

We are hiring a Production Associate (Cylinder Loader) in South Plainfield, NJ. The position involves loading and unloading high-pressure and liquid cylinders on/off trucks, inspecting cylinders, and maintaining safety standards.

Responsibilities

  • Load and unload high-pressure and liquid cylinders on/off trucks in compliance with federal, state, and local regulations.
  • Inspect cylinders prior to filling, following established safety guidelines.
  • Navigate hazards of various gases and size/contents of cylinders.
  • Safely maneuver forklifts, pallet jacks, and other warehouse equipment.
  • Coordinate the tracking of type and quantity of cylinders.
  • Examine returned cylinders for surface defects, dents, cracks, burns, and contribute to the upkeep of equipment.
  • Segregate out-of-test cylinders and defective cylinders.
  • Remove old labels, clean cylinders.
  • Perform other duties as assigned to support the team.
